Dare I say it but it is the full responsibility of TII. My views are well known. I have debated this many times. We get a once in a lifetime chance and we must get this right in terms of the motorway from Cork to Limerick, a significant percentage of which has no hard shoulder based on TII's proposal. We have one chance in terms of a proper Atlantic corridor. Common sense must prevail on the rail route. We should upgrade the existing line from Limerick Junction to Limerick city with a double line in. We would be using existing resources, which makes eminent sense. There was no modelling of the other two routes in the original document either in terms of cost or any other factor. I think that will be done now. The old line from Charleville to Croom to Patrickswell and the one from Charleville to Killonan that was never under consideration should not be under consideration. The line from Limerick Junction to Limerick city is the key one.
